📅  最后修改于: 2023-12-03 14:46:23.380000             🧑  作者: Mango
Timestamp.dayofyear
在Python的Pandas库中,Timestamp.dayofyear
是一个用于获取给定时间戳的年份中的某一天是该年中的第几天的功能。
Timestamp.dayofyear
无。
返回一个整数,表示给定时间戳的年份中的某一天是该年中的第几天。
import pandas as pd
date = pd.to_datetime('2022-06-15')
day_of_year = date.dayofyear
print(day_of_year)
输出:
166
上述示例中,我们将日期字符串转换为Timestamp
对象,并使用dayofyear
属性获取该日期在年份中的第几天。
Timestamp
对象的dayofyear
属性范围是从1到366(如果是闰年)或者1到365(如果不是闰年)。
如果需要获取某个日期在周几(即星期几),可以使用Timestamp.dayofweek
属性。
要获取某个日期在月份中是第几天,可以使用Timestamp.day
属性。
同样地,要获取某个日期在年份中是第几周,可以使用Timestamp.weekofyear
属性。
通过使用Timestamp.dayofyear
,我们可以方便地获取一个给定时间戳的年份中的某一天是该年中的第几天。这对于在时间序列数据分析和处理中很常见,并且在与其他日期相关的计算中也非常有用。